On , OSHA opened a planned safety inspection of VICS GENERAL CONTRUCTION INCORPORATED in 54 PLEASANT STREET, DORCHESTER, MA 02122 (NAICS 238130). OSHA activity number 343860011.

What this inspection record means

OSHA opens inspections for many reasons: routine scheduling under a national or local emphasis program, an employee complaint or referral, or a follow-up after a reported injury. Opening or conducting an inspection is not itself an allegation or a finding that this employer broke any rule; any findings appear as the citations listed below, and citations can be contested, reduced, or withdrawn.

29 CFR 1926.100(a): Employees working in areas where there was a possible danger of head injury from impact, or falling or flying objects, or from electrical shock and burns, were not protected by protective helmets:  Location: 54 Pleasant St., Dorchester, MA  On or about March 18, 2019 an employee was exposed to struck by hazards from overhead work, where a hard hat was not worn.

29 CFR 1926.102(a)(1): The employer did not ensure that each affected employee used appropriate eye or face protection when exposed to eye or face hazards from flying particles, molten metal, liquid chemicals, acids or caustic liquids, chemical gases or vapors, or potentially injurious light radiation.    Location: 54 Pleasant St., Dorchester, MA    On or about March 18, 2019 employees were exposed to struck-by hazards from flying debris, where proper eye protection was not used.

29 CFR 1926.501(b)(13): Each employee(s) engaged in residential construction activities 6 feet (1.8 m) or more above lower levels were not protected by guardrail systems, safety net system, or personal fall arrest system, nor were employee(s) provided with an alternative fall protection measure under another provision of paragraph 1926.501 (b)    Location: 54 Pleasant St., Dorchester, MA    On or about March 18, 2019 employees were exposed to fall hazards of approximately 10 feet, from a second floor to the ground below, where proper fall arrest systems was not used.
